Output 07d6617ad60fae336239d5fde60ddae81852b7d29052db4e620e5c00faf6b7ce:3

value
3831757
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5369b15a87e389937f9fbaeb7a6aa3a8c68a6a76 OP_EQUALVERIFY OP_CHECKSIG
address
18c3haxoT8EHJFzy6K9ewoBNfP7XnVFa4k
transaction
07d6617ad60fae336239d5fde60ddae81852b7d29052db4e620e5c00faf6b7ce
spent
true